Yesterday, I was working, between two windows on the computer, when the letter "S," became stuck. Proud that I kept my cool and figured it out. The esses were hopping between the two windows. I would hit the back key and then it would happen again. Mentioned in the poem "Howard Payne," the villain on the movie "Speed."

 

A runaway S, hissed on and on, like the Orient Express. SSS Thought keyboard had gone off the rails or Howard Payne threatened a slow down. SSSSSS Grand discovery…kept my cool. The letter was stuck. It hissed SSSSSSSS I backed up. It continued to trek on open windows, back and forth, SSSSSSSSSSSSSSS weaving in and out. Had to stop! To run for help would have been SSSSS catastrophic…so what to do…what to do …keep my cool. Put the train in reverse SSSSSSSSSS pulled up the key. Apparently maintenance is needed but S..backspace..SSSS…backspace at least my words are not passengers …not one was lost…the body’s intact.
